IE3E.DE vs. SYBS.DE
IE3E.DE (iShares EUR Corporate Bond 0-3yr ESG UCITS ETF EUR Acc) and SYBS.DE (SPDR Bloomberg Sterling Corporate Bond UCITS ETF) are both European Corporate Bonds funds - IE3E.DE tracks the Bloomberg MSCI Euro Corporate 0-3 Sustainable SRI while SYBS.DE tracks the Bloomberg Sterling Corporate Bond. Both are passively managed. Over the past 3 years, IE3E.DE returned 3.88%/yr vs 6.45%/yr for SYBS.DE. At a 0.33 correlation, their price movements are largely independent. IE3E.DE charges 0.12%/yr vs 0.20%/yr for SYBS.DE.

IE3E.DE vs. SYBS.DE - Expense Ratio Comparison
IE3E.DE has a 0.12% expense ratio, which is lower than SYBS.DE's 0.20% expense ratio. Despite the difference, both funds are considered low-cost compared to the broader market, where average expense ratios usually range from 0.3% to 0.9%.
